Lançado no início deste ano, a linha Samsung 970 EVO Plus é o mais recente portfólio de SSD NVMe da empresa. A linha 970 EVO Plus vem no fator de forma M.2 2280 e é destinada a profissionais de TI, jogadores profissionais, profissionais criativos e entusiastas de tecnologia em geral. Não fazendo parte do lançamento inicial, a Samsung agora lançou uma capacidade de 2 TB da unidade. A nova versão dobra a capacidade inicial de 1 TB e traz alguns aumentos de desempenho com velocidades relatadas de 3.5 GB/s de leitura, 3.3 GB/s de gravação sequencial e aleatório (QD32) de 620 mil IOPS de leitura e 560 mil IOPS de gravação, com aleatório (QD1) de Leitura de 19K IOPS e gravação de 62K IOPS.
Lançado no início deste ano, a linha Samsung 970 EVO Plus é o mais recente portfólio de SSD NVMe da empresa. A linha 970 EVO Plus vem no fator de forma M.2 2280 e é destinada a profissionais de TI, jogadores profissionais, profissionais criativos e entusiastas de tecnologia em geral. Não fazendo parte do lançamento inicial, a Samsung agora lançou uma capacidade de 2 TB da unidade. A nova versão dobra a capacidade inicial de 1 TB e traz alguns aumentos de desempenho com velocidades relatadas de 3.5 GB/s de leitura, 3.3 GB/s de gravação sequencial e aleatório (QD32) de 620 mil IOPS de leitura e 560 mil IOPS de gravação, com aleatório (QD1) de Leitura de 19K IOPS e gravação de 62K IOPS.
O Samsung 2 EVO Plus de 970 TB vem com garantia de 5 anos ou 1,200 TB e pode ser adquirido hoje por cerca de US $ 500.
Especificações do Samsung 970 EVO Plus 2TB
Fator de Forma | M.2 (2280) | ||
Interface | PCIe Gen3.0 x4, NVMe 1.3 | ||
Capacidade | 2TB | ||
Responsável pelo Tratamento | Controle Samsung Phoenix | ||
NAND | Samsung V-NAND Mbit de 3 bits | ||
Memória Cache DRAM | 1GB LPDDR4 | ||
Desempenho | |||
Leitura Seqüencial | 3500 MB / s | ||
Escrita Seqüencial | 3300 MB / s | ||
Leitura aleatória (QD 32 Thread 4) | IOPS 620K | ||
Gravação aleatória (QD 32 Thread 4) | IOPS 560K | ||
Consumo de energia | |||
Ocioso (ASPT ativado) | 30 mW | ||
Leitura Ativa (Média) | 5.5W | ||
Gravação ativa (média) | 6.0W | ||
modo L1.2 | 5 mW | ||
Temperature | |||
Operativo | 0oC a 70oC | ||
Não operacional | -45oC a 85oC | ||
Humidade | 5% para 95% sem condensação | ||
Choque (não operacional) | 1,500G(Gravidade), duração: 0.5ms, 3 eixos | ||
Vibração (não operacional) | 20~2,000Hz, 20G | ||
Dimensão | Máx. 80.15 x Máx. 22.15 x Máx. 2.38 (mm) | ||
MTBF | 1.5 milhões de horas | ||
Garantia | 5 anos, limitado |
Desempenho Samsung 970 EVO Plus 2TB
Mesa de teste
A plataforma de teste utilizada nesses testes é uma Dell PowerEdge R740xd servidor. Medimos o desempenho do SATA por meio de uma placa RAID Dell H730P dentro deste servidor, embora definimos a placa no modo HBA apenas para desativar o impacto do cache da placa RAID. O NVMe é testado nativamente por meio de uma placa adaptadora M.2 para PCIe. A metodologia usada reflete melhor o fluxo de trabalho do usuário final com os testes de consistência, escalabilidade e flexibilidade nas ofertas de servidores virtualizados. Um grande foco é colocado na latência da unidade em toda a faixa de carga da unidade, não apenas nos menores níveis de QD1 (Queue-Depth 1). Fazemos isso porque muitos dos benchmarks comuns do consumidor não capturam adequadamente os perfis de carga de trabalho do usuário final.
Houdini por SideFX
O teste Houdini foi projetado especificamente para avaliar o desempenho do armazenamento no que se refere à renderização CGI. O banco de teste para esta aplicação é uma variante do núcleo Dell PowerEdge R740xd tipo de servidor que usamos no laboratório com duas CPUs Intel 6130 e DRAM de 64 GB. Neste caso, instalamos o Ubuntu Desktop (ubuntu-16.04.3-desktop-amd64) executando bare metal. A saída do benchmark é medida em segundos para ser concluída, com menos sendo melhor.
A demonstração do Maelstrom representa uma seção do pipeline de renderização que destaca os recursos de desempenho do armazenamento, demonstrando sua capacidade de usar efetivamente o arquivo de troca como uma forma de memória estendida. O teste não grava os dados do resultado nem processa os pontos para isolar o efeito do tempo decorrido do impacto da latência no componente de armazenamento subjacente. O teste em si é composto por cinco fases, três das quais executamos como parte do benchmark, que são as seguintes:
- Carrega pontos compactados do disco. Este é o momento de ler do disco. Isso é de thread único, o que pode limitar a taxa de transferência geral.
- Descompacta os pontos em uma única matriz plana para permitir que sejam processados. Se os pontos não tiverem dependência de outros pontos, o conjunto de trabalho pode ser ajustado para permanecer no núcleo. Esta etapa é multiencadeada.
- (Não Executar) Processe os pontos.
- Reempacota-os em blocos agrupados adequados para armazenamento em disco. Esta etapa é multiencadeada.
- (Não executado) Grave os blocos agrupados de volta no disco.
Olhando para o desempenho do tempo de renderização (onde menos é melhor), o 970 EVO Plus 2TB ficou na metade superior do placar com 2,695.5 segundos, ficando alguns lugares atrás do Samsung 970 EVO Plus 1TB, que ficou no topo das unidades não Optane.
Desempenho do SQL Server
Usamos uma instância leve e virtualizada do SQL Server para representar adequadamente o que um desenvolvedor de aplicativos usaria em uma estação de trabalho local. O teste é semelhante ao que executamos em storage arrays e unidades corporativas, apenas reduzido para ser uma aproximação melhor dos comportamentos empregados pelo usuário final. A carga de trabalho emprega o rascunho atual do Benchmark C (TPC-C) do Transaction Processing Performance Council, um benchmark de processamento de transações on-line que simula as atividades encontradas em ambientes de aplicativos complexos.
A VM leve do SQL Server é configurada com três vDisks: volume de 100 GB para inicialização, um volume de 350 GB para o banco de dados e arquivos de log e um volume de 150 GB usado para o backup do banco de dados que recuperamos após cada execução. Do ponto de vista dos recursos do sistema, configuramos cada VM com 16 vCPUs, 32 GB de DRAM e aproveitamos o controlador LSI Logic SAS SCSI. Este teste usa o SQL Server 2014 em execução em VMs convidadas do Windows Server 2012 R2 e é reforçado pelo Benchmark Factory da Dell para bancos de dados.
Configuração de teste do SQL Server (por VM)
- Windows Server 2012 R2
- Ocupação de armazenamento: 600 GB alocados, 500 GB usados
- SQL Server 2014
- Tamanho do banco de dados: escala 1,500
- Carga de cliente virtual: 15,000
- Memória RAM: 24 GB
- Duração do teste: 3 horas
- 2.5 horas de pré-condicionamento
- período de amostra de 30 minutos
Ao olhar para a saída do SQL Server, o Samsung 970 Plus 2TB empatou com 1TB como a unidade de melhor desempenho com 3,161.7 TPS.
Olhando para a latência média no mesmo teste, o 2TB novamente empatou com o 1TB para o primeiro lugar em apenas 1ms.
Análise de Carga de Trabalho do VDBench
Em nossa primeira análise de carga de trabalho VDBench, analisamos o desempenho de leitura aleatória de 4K. Aqui, o 970 EVO Plus começou abaixo de 100 ms e atingiu o pico de 387,943 IOPS com uma latência de 328.9 ms, ficando em terceiro lugar geral.
A seguir, nossa gravação aleatória em 4K, onde vimos o 970 EVO Plus 2TB sair como o melhor desempenho. Aqui, a unidade ficou abaixo de 100 ms até passar de 350 IOPS e atingiu o pico de 381,604 IOPS com uma latência de 325.1 ms.
Mudando para benchmarks sequenciais, na leitura de 64K, o 970 EVO Plus 2TB caiu para o quarto lugar com desempenho máximo de 16,764 IOPS ou 1.05 GB/s com uma latência de 953.7 ms.
Com gravações de 64K, novamente vemos a unidade se saindo bem ocupando o primeiro lugar com desempenho máximo de 23,911 IOPS ou 1.5 GB/s com uma latência de 659.4 ms.
Em seguida, analisamos nossos benchmarks de VDI, que são projetados para sobrecarregar ainda mais as unidades. Esses testes incluem Boot, Initial Login e Monday Login. Olhando para o teste de inicialização, o Samsung 970 EVO Plus 2TB teve o segundo maior pico de desempenho em 92,849 IOPS em uma latência de 371.3ms.
Com VDI Initial Login, o 970 EVO Plus 2TB conquistou o primeiro lugar com desempenho máximo de 51,445 IOPS e latência de 581ms.
Finalmente, com o VDI Monday Login, o 970 EVO Plus 2TB caiu para o terceiro lugar com um desempenho máximo de 34,279 IOPS e uma latência de 464.5ms
Conclusão
A Samsung dobrou a capacidade de seus mais recentes SSDs M.2 NVMe com a introdução do 970 EVO Plus 2TB. A unidade vem com todos os mesmos benefícios de seus irmãos menores, bem como um aumento modesto no desempenho aleatório. A empresa cita velocidades sequenciais de 3.5 GB/s de leitura e 3.3 GB/s de gravação e desempenho aleatório de 620 IOPS de leitura e 560 IOPS de gravação. Assim como o restante da linha, a versão de 2 TB é voltada para usuários avançados e gamers que precisam tanto de desempenho quanto de armazenamento.
Olhando para o desempenho do Application Workload Analysis, o Samsung 970 EVO Plus 2TB empatou com os resultados mais rápidos em SQL para o segmento de consumo com a versão de 1TB, mostrando 3,161.7 TPS e uma latência média de 1.0ms. O posicionamento do 970 EVO Plus em Houdini foi de 2,695.5 segundos, colocando-o no segmento superior de unidades não Optane, mas um pouco mais lento que sua versão de 1 TB.
Em leituras e gravações em 4K, o drive apresentou resultados impressionantes com 388K IOPS e 381K IOPS, respectivamente. Mudando para leituras e gravações de 64K, o 970 EVO Plus mostrou desempenho de 1.05 GB/s e 1.5 GB/s, respectivamente. A versão de 2 TB teve uma exibição mais forte em leituras do que a versão de 1 TB. Nossos benchmarks de VDI tiveram o 970 EVO Plus com desempenho médio a justo com 93 IOPS para inicialização, 51 IOPS para login inicial e 34 IOPS para login na segunda-feira, um leve aumento em relação à versão de 1 TB.
Para nenhuma surpresa, o 970 EVO Plus de maior capacidade também é um SSD de ótimo desempenho. Ao escolher 2 TB em vez de uma capacidade menor, tudo se resume às necessidades de capacidade e velocidade de gravação.
Samsung 970 EVO Plus na Amazon
Inscreva-se no boletim informativo StorageReview